Zig Ziglar’s Techniques for Closing Sales
Ziglar’s sales closing techniques are rooted in psychological principles and practical
communication skills. While he cautioned against high-pressure tactics, he provided
several strategies that help lead the customer toward a decision comfortably and
confidently.
1. The Assumptive Close
Description: This technique involves acting as if the prospect has already made the
decision to buy. The salesperson proceeds with statements or questions that assume the
sale, prompting the customer to respond positively. Example: _"When would you like us to
deliver the product—this week or next?"_ Analysis: This approach leverages the
customer’s comfort with the salesperson’s confidence. It subtly shifts the conversation
from "if" to "when," making the closing more natural.
2. The Summary Close
Description: Summarize the benefits and features that align with the customer’s needs,
reinforcing the value of the offering before asking for the sale. Example: _"As we
discussed, this product will save you time, reduce costs, and improve efficiency. Are you
ready to move forward?"_ Analysis: This method consolidates all positive points, making
the decision easier for the customer by reaffirming the value.
3. The Question Close
Description: Pose a direct question to gauge readiness or address lingering doubts.
Example: _"Do you feel this solution will meet your needs?"_ Analysis: By directly asking,
the salesperson invites the customer to voice concerns or affirm the decision, enabling
immediate addressing of objections.
4. The “Benefit-Driven” Close
Description: Focus on the specific benefits that resonate most with the customer’s needs,
aligning the product’s features with their desires. Example: _"This program will help you
increase sales by 20% within six months, which I believe is your primary goal."_ Analysis:
Personalizing the close enhances relevance and motivates the customer to act.
5. The “Takeaway” Close
Description: Sometimes, withholding a deal or suggesting the product might not be
suitable can create urgency or re-evaluate the customer’s commitment. Caution: Ziglar
advised using this technique ethically, ensuring it doesn’t come across as manipulation. ---

Overcoming Objections: Zig Ziglar’s Approach
Objections are an inevitable part of sales, and Zig Ziglar saw them as opportunities rather
than setbacks.
The Five-Step Objection Handling Process
1. Acknowledge the Objection: Show understanding and respect. 2. Ask Clarifying
Questions: Understand the root concern. 3. Address the Objection: Provide honest,
benefit-driven responses. 4. Confirm the Resolution: Ensure the customer feels their
concern is addressed. 5. Transition to Close: Move confidently towards closing. Example:
Customer: "It’s too expensive." Salesperson: "I understand budget is a concern. Would it
help to know about the long-term savings and increased productivity this investment
offers?" This empathetic approach builds rapport and redirects focus to value. ---
